Competition is another force shaping this transformation. PvP Games remain compelling because they put human decision-making at the center of the experience. A computer-controlled opponent may provide a useful challenge, but another person can surprise you in ways that are difficult to predict. Players learn to recognize patterns, adapt under pressure, communicate with teammates, and develop personal strategies that evolve over time. This makes PvP Games especially effective at creating communities because competition naturally gives people something to discuss, practice, and improve. Strategy Games build on a related idea but place greater emphasis on planning, resource management, positioning, and long-term choices. A successful player may need to think several steps ahead rather than simply reacting to what appears on screen. Sports games offer their own form of competitive depth, combining familiar real-world rules with digital systems that allow players to develop teams, master mechanics, and compete against opponents from different locations. Across these genres, the strongest experiences are often those that make players feel their decisions genuinely matter. Winning becomes satisfying because it reflects learning and adaptation rather than simple repetition.
